    They don't tend to no, they just say e.g. claim to be made in months 4, 8 and 12. However if you ask them for the date claim windows (they have to be sent within 30 days of the relevant date), then they should tell you. If you get the name of the person that tells you then you should be ok if there is a problem later on.

    Otherwise, you can work it out by getting your activation date (this will be on the paperwork), then just adding on the relevant time period (four, eight twelve months etc). Then maybe just call them and confirm that your dates are correct.

    Also, when you send in your claim you should send it recorded delivery ... they do seem to go missing quite a lot!

    Yep, that's how it works. A lot of 'us' have been using free mobile phones for a few years now. I've been with e2save for the past 2 years, and am just about to look for a third year (I would only consider e2save and carphone warehouse, as some of the other companies that operate in this area may not still be around when it comes to claiming cash back).

    It's quite typical to find a free phone (Nokia, Sony, etc), 200-500 minutes and 100-300 texts a month for £30-£35 a month, most of which you can claim back, as long as you remember to send in the forms at the right time (which a lot of people don't remember)

    I paid £0.00 per month for my first year, £2.68 per month last year, and am looking for another contract next year around £3 per month. Once you've sold your old phone on Ebay it's a profitable venture, as long as you stick to the rules and keep an eye on the bills as they come through the door.
